Tell godaddy their support is not all they think it is.

It would appear that Microsoft released a bad update to their office365 / outlook.com servers which broke IMAP folders. Microsoft are working on the issue and promise to remediate the situation. For a workaround, please see my blog post. Unfortunately other an that there is nothing more we can offer until Microsoft fix their servers,

We are tracking this issue in Bug 1241926.
